Bus line 24 from Plaça de Catalunya (Rambla Catalunya stop) goes to near the upper side entrance on Carrer de Carmel (stop 1223 - CN Catalunya-Park Güell). The fare on the bus is €2.65, which can also be paid by card at a machine on the bus. It's about a 5-minute walk from the stop to the entrance, and another 10 minutes within the park to the heritage zone. The journey from Plaça Catalunya takes about 30 minutes. There are many things to see along the way, including Gaudi's houses.

Park Güell is a world-famous urban park in Barcelona, Spain, designed by Catalan architect Antoni Gaudí. It is one of his most iconic creations and is a UNESCO World Heritage Site.

The Magic Fountain of Montjuïc in Barcelona, designed by Carles Buïgas, was constructed for the 1929 Barcelona International Exposition. Located at the head of Avinguda Maria Cristina, it features 3620 jets spraying 700 gallons of water per second, with the highest spout reaching 170 feet. Initially completed in 1929, the fountain was damaged during the Spanish Civil War and didn’t operate until 1955. In the 1980s, it was restored, and music was added to the light shows, becoming a popular attraction, especially during the summer.

All fountains in Barcelona are turned off, including the Fuente Mágica. The city wants to (symbolically) indicate that there is a water problem. So much so that even the fountains are not working. Too bad that this also affects the Fuente Mágica ....
